Interpretation of product classification regarding radiofrequency (RF) therapy devices and radiofrequency (RF) skin therapy devices

According to Announcement No. 30-2022, RF therapy and RF skin therapy devices (Product code #09-07-02) shall be regulated as Class III medical devices.

Announcement No. 30-2022 mainly provided new requirements of the classification and regulation of RF devices intended to be used in the aesthetic field. The following aspects represent the current thinking of NMPA.

1.Not all RF products are regulated as medical devices.

      2. If the device satisfies any of the following scenarios, they shall be regulated as Class III devices.

      a)The working principle of RF therapy devices and RF skin therapy products is “to apply radiofrequency energy to human skin and subcutaneous tissue through treatment electrodes, causing pathological changes in human tissues and cells / Physiological changes”;

      b)Intended to be “used to treat skin laxity, reduce skin wrinkles, shrink pores, tighten and enhance skin tissue, or treat acne, scars, or reduce fat (fat softening or decomposition), etc.”.

      For example, products intended to “fading wrinkles (such as forehead lines, crow’s feet, etc.), reducing fine lines, removing wrinkles around the eyes, improving sagging, lifting apple muscles, lifting facial contours, tightening contours, tightening skin, sculpting and shrinking pores” should be regulated as Class III medical devices.

      c)If the RF therapy devices or RF skin therapy devices have extra functions (such as microcurrent stimulation, ultrasound therapy, intense pulsed light therapy, cold compress, etc.), they shall be regulated as Class III devices.

      For example, a product with two working mechanisms: radiofrequency skin treatment and intense pulsed light hair removal, the classification and regulation shall be determined according to the most stringent classification. It shall be determined as Class III device.

      3. RF products that do not meet the definition of medical devices are not regulated as medical devices, such as RF devices intended to enhance non-invasive skin osmosis of essence, enhance essence absorption, skin cleansing, warm massage, physical massage, relaxes and exfoliates skin, etc.
